I've always loved visiting Medici residences, whether it's a town palace or a country villa. The past owners have left us fascinating glimpses into what life was like centuries ago and their presence seems to hang in the air and follow us around while we trespass on their property! In my first years in Florence the extravagant decor and antique furniture even became subjects for many of my paintings and ceramics. Since I'm sure many of you share my curiosity, come with me and explore the 3 residences of the Medici family in chronological order from Palazzo Medici Riccardi and Palazzo Vecchio to Palazzo Pitti. These monumental palaces will also allow us to cross Florence from North to South, over the Ponte Vecchio, and end the tour in the grandest of them all, Palazzo Pitti, a veritable fortress softened by the delightful Boboli gardens behind the looming facade. This is a great way for you to learn all about the political intrigues, social changes and patronage of the most famous artists in the world!
Meeting place in front of the Church of San Lorenzo by the statue of Giovanni delle Bande Nere. 1: A quick introduction to the Medici family 2: Palazzo Medici Riccardi, the garden and inner courtyard, once the home of Lorenzo il Magnifico and his protégée Michelangelo 3: Walk through Florence, passing by the Piazza del Duomo with the Cathedral, Baptistry and Bell Tower 4: Arrival in Piazza Signoria and the castle-like Palazzo Vecchio, home to Cosimo 1 and his family. We shall take a tour of this magnificent palace with the biggest grand hall in Tuscany and a labyrinth of rooms, sumptuously decorated with Medici propaganda! If you like I can book you on to a secret passage tour (1. 5 hours) which allows you into areas of the palace normally closed to the public. 5: Pause for lunch 6: Following the private overhead corridor built for the Medici we shall cross Ponte Vecchio to reach our final stop, Pitti Palace and the Boboli gardens.
